Exploring how to turn validated opportunities into tangible concepts

When you have clarity on users, requirements and market potential, but still lack concrete architectures or prototypes, Concept Product Development turns that understanding into real options you can see, touch and evaluate. It helps teams move beyond slideware by creating concept variants, early system architectures and demonstrators that show how the product could work in practice, making trade-offs between complexity, performance and risk explicit.

Creating prototypes that align stakeholders and de-risk decisions

When you need to convince internal decision-makers, investors or early customers, prototypes and demonstrators become a powerful way to align expectations and secure commitment. Concept Product Development focuses on building the right level of prototype—from appearance models to functional rigs—so you can test assumptions in the field, gather feedback and decide with confidence which direction should move into detailed engineering.

Managing complexity across mechanics, electronics and software early on

When your product spans mechanical systems, electronics, embedded software and connectivity, unmanaged complexity quickly leads to integration issues and rework later. Concept Product Development brings these disciplines together from the start, defining architectures, interfaces and responsibilities so that each domain can evolve in sync, reducing surprises when you move into Detailed Development.
